Founded in 2020 by Utkarsh Singh and Vikrant Singh, Gurugram-headquartered BatX Energies is a Lithium-ion , Li-ion, battery recycling startup.

Nitricity is transforming the production of nitrogen fertilizer by electrifying the manufacturing process and localizing it through the use of air, water, renewable energy, and recycled almond shells.
